Whole Wheat Zucchini Muffins

Zucchini is a versatile vegetable that adds moisture and nutrients to baked goods, making these muffins a healthier option for breakfast.

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together the whole wheat flour, baking powder, cinnamon, and salt.
  3. In a separate bowl, beat the eggs, honey, vegetable oil, and vanilla extract until well combined.
  4.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  5. Fold in the grated zucchini, chopped walnuts, and raisins.
  6. Divide the batter evenly among the muffin cups.
  7.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  8. Allow the muffins to cool in the tin for 5 minutes, then transfer them to a wire rack to cool completely.
